Mike Vrabel back with Patriots after missing part of NFL Draft

MANCHESTER, N.H. —

New England Patriots head coach Mike Vrabel has returned to work after stepping away Saturday during rounds 4-7 of the 2026 NFL Draft.

Vrabel said he sought counseling during that time following a recent scandal involving former reporter at The Athletic, Dianna Russini.

The New York Post posted pictures of Vrabel at Salt Lake City International Airport during his time away.

While Vrabel was gone, the team selected defensive back Karon Prunty of Wake Forest, offensive tackle Dametrious Crownover of Texas A&M, linebacker Namdi Obiazor of TCU, quarterback Behren Morton of Texas Tech, quarterback Jam Miller of Alabama and linebacker Quintayvious Hutchins of Boston College.

At a news conference Thursday, Vrabel said he trusted the team’s personnel to handle the draft in his absence.
